R语言,懂得朋友来看看!

Python013

R语言,懂得朋友来看看!,第1张

x1<-rnorm(25,mean=70,sd=15)

x2<-runif(25,min=75,max=95)

x3<-numeric()

for(i in 1:25) x3[i]<-72+i

x<-matrix(c(x1,x2,x3),ncol=3)

loc<-which(x>=85&x<=95,arr.ind=T)

sloc<-matrix(c(loc,x[loc]),ncol=3)

sor1<-matrix(c(order(-x1),sort(x1,de<-T)),ncol=2)

sor2<-matrix(c(order(-x2),sort(x2,de<-T)),ncol=2)

sor3<-matrix(c(order(-x3),sort(x3,de<-T)),ncol=2)

R是不断更新的一个工具,里面的扩展包的使用是和R的版本还有byte相关的,所以这里根据你的报错信息来看, 你要检查一下你的R版本,保证在3.2以上能够使用这个扩展包.

R里的复杂扩展包一般都是有依赖包存在的,一般使用install.packages命令会让R也同时自动下载依赖包,这里你没有提供依赖包下载信息,默认应该都被自动下载好了.

另外一种情况就是R并不下载依赖包,但是在使用library()命令时也会加载一些其他包来使目标包可以被加载成功,这时会有warning信息.

你是不是用R Gui安装的,提示已经说了缺少quadprog依赖包,

用R Gui安装的话需要先把依赖包一个个安装上,比较麻烦,

可以在Rstudio上安装,

install.packages('tseries')

also installing the dependencies ‘quadprog’, ‘zoo’

trying URL 'https://cran.rstudio.com/bin/windows/contrib/3.3/quadprog_1.5-5.zip'

Content type 'application/zip' length 52439 bytes (51 KB)

downloaded 51 KB

trying URL 'https://cran.rstudio.com/bin/windows/contrib/3.3/zoo_1.7-13.zip'

Content type 'application/zip' length 899932 bytes (878 KB)

downloaded 878 KB

trying URL 'https://cran.rstudio.com/bin/windows/contrib/3.3/tseries_0.10-35.zip'

Content type 'application/zip' length 327381 bytes (319 KB)

downloaded 319 KB

package ‘quadprog’ successfully unpacked and MD5 sums checked

package ‘zoo’ successfully unpacked and MD5 sums checked

package ‘tseries’ successfully unpacked and MD5 sums checked

The downloaded binary packages are in

C:\Users\yuexf\AppData\Local\Temp\RtmpqqGpKz\downloaded_packages

>library(tseries)

‘tseries’ version: 0.10-35

‘tseries’ is a package for time series analysis and computational finance.

See ‘library(help="tseries")’ for details.

它会自动把依赖包给你安装上